Job Summary

The Production Manager - Operations is responsible for overseeing Goodwill of Southern Nevada's (GSN) distribution center operations. To provide leadership to the Dock, Receiving, Salvage, Recycling, and Trash processes. This position will lead the Operations department to achieve revenue goals and expense to revenue ratios, and to provide superior customer service in a clean, organized environment. Production Manager - Operations is a role model and leader and must solve problems, make informed decisions, and manage distribution center's workforce and time wisely to achieve maximum results.

Responsibilities

  • • Acts in the capacity of Distribution Center Lead or Clearance Center Manager in their absence.
  • • Completes all related paperwork and reports in an accurate and timely manner.
  • • Serves as liaison between the Distribution Center and Retail stores to provide exceptional customer service in meeting the stores' merchandise and supplies requirements.
  • • Maintains and coordinates an effective preventive maintenance program for equipment such as forklifts, balers, compactors, tippers, etc,
  • . Acts as point of contact for daily salvage buyers
  • Manges payments collection, and maintains appropriate paperwork required for daily pick-ups and sales.
  • Conducts continuous improvement audits in assigned department and evaluates current key performance indicators adjusting as necessary.
  • • Works with appropriate Mission Services staff to provide training and employment opportunities for people with disabilities and other barriers to employment, as an integral part of operations.
  • • Maintains an efficient inventory control of seasonal, purchased, and unprocessed goods to include MIN/MAX.
  • • Acts as a coach for Leads and DC team members as a resource for each team member to help inspire their success.
  • • Minimizes overtime expense.
  • • Maintains cleanliness and organization of assigned departments.
  • • Ensures an efficient and effective work force is maintained in all stores through proper hiring, training, and direction.
  • • Champions GSN values,
  • • Ensures subordinate personnel are being identified, trained and developed to the highest standards possible.
  • • Maintains and improves safety standards in assigned departments.
  • • Manages and monitors the effectiveness of the Dock & Receiving operations.
  • • Promotes the development of GSN's vision of growth and efficiency, Assists in any other projects ad determined by management. Ensures compliance with all GSN policies
  • provided in the Team Member Guidebook, Goodwill Industries International and safety standards, and security regulations.

Asset Protection & Safety

  • • Inspects to assure that operations and surrounding premises are kept clean and free of
  • safety hazards and that safety procedures are understood and followed by all staff and store Team Members.
  • • Ensures that operations are reporting and investigating accurately and in a timely manner, all asset protection matters,
  • • Ensures the proper operation of security and safety systems, including but not limited to,
  • door locks, alarms, office door, bank deposits, safe, incident reports, fire extinguishers and cash procedures. To serve as a member of the Safety Committee to contribute information on operational safety issues.

Requirements


  • • Possess BA/BS and/or minimum of 8 years Operations senior level experience managing multiple locations.
  • • Prior profit and loss, sales or cost management accountability required.
  • • Possess a working knowledge of Operations and computer technology,
  • • Strong interpersonal, communication, organizational and follow-through skills
  • • Exhibits a high level of integrity and business ethics.
  • • 18 years of age or older.

Environmental Factors

Warehouse environment which means working with limited air conditioning or heat.

Physical Factors

Lift/Carry/Push/Pull up to 100 lbs.

Position is generally bending, stooping, crawling, sitting, standing, or walking.
